We are currently looking for a Multi Trade Operative to join our team covering the Slough/Langley area.
To carry out high-quality repairs, maintenance, and refurbishment works across a range of trades within social housing properties, ensuring safe, efficient, and customer-focused service delivery to tenants and residents.
Accountabilities/Responsibilities:
- Undertake multi-trade repair and maintenance works within occupied and void properties, communal areas, and external spaces.
- Carry out a wide range of trade skills including (but not limited to) carpentry, plumbing, plastering, painting & decorating, tiling, basic electrical, and general building repairs.
- Diagnose and assess required works on-site, ensuring correct materials, tools, and methods are used.
- Complete jobs efficiently to a high standard, achieving first-time fixes wherever possible.
- Ensure works comply with current health & safety regulations, building standards, and organisational policies.
- Maintain accurate records of work carried out, including job sheets, timesheets, and materials used.
- Provide excellent customer service, communicating clearly and respectfully with residents.
- Report safeguarding concerns, property hazards, or tenancy-related issues encountered during visits.
- Participate in the out-of-hours emergency repairs rota (if required).
- Ensure company vehicles, tools, and equipment are maintained, safe, and used appropriately.
Key Skills & Experience:
- Proven experience in multi-trade property maintenance, ideally in a social housing or residential environment.
- NVQ or City & Guilds in a core trade.
- Strong skills in at least two core trades (e.g., carpentry, plumbing, plastering) with ability to undertake basic works across others.
- Good knowledge of health & safety legislation and safe working practices.
- Full UK driving licence.
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team.
- Good communication and customer service skills.
